Institute of Museum and Library Services
$75K
THE GREENVILLE MUSEUM OF ART WILL UPDATE ITS PERMANENT COLLECTIONS STORAGE AREA BASED ON RECOMMENDATIONS IN ITS RECENT CONSERVATION ASSESSMENT FOR PRESERVATION (CAP) REPORT. PROJECT ACTIVITIES INCLUDE TEMPORARILY RELOCATING ARTWORK, THE PURCHASE AND INSTALLATION OF HIGH-DENSITY STORAGE SYSTEMS, REHOUSING THE COLLECTION, AND ENHANCING CATALOG RECORDS. THE MUSEUM WILL PARTNER WITH EAST CAROLINA UNIVERSITY TO PROVIDE TWO PAID SUMMER INTERNSHIPS TO SUPPORT PROJECT ACTIVITIES AND DEVELOP INTERPRETIVE AND EDUCATIONAL MATERIALS. THE PROJECT WILL RESULT IN IMPROVED LONG-TERM STORAGE AND INCREASED CAPACITY FOR RESPONSIBLE GROWTH OF THE COLLECTION, BENEFITING STAFF, UNIVERSITY STUDENTS AND FACULTY, AND THE PUBLIC.
National Endowment for the Humanities
$4,399
GREENVILLE MUSEUM OF ART ENVIRONMENTAL MONITORING AND EMERGENCY SUPPLIES [THIS PROJECT INCLUDES PURCHASING SUPPLIES AND RECEIVING TRAINING NEEDED TO BETTER CARE FOR OUR PERMANENT COLLECTION AT THE GREENVILLE MUSEUM OF ART (GMOA). FIRST, THIS GRANT WILL SUPPORT OUR ONGOING PRESERVATION ACTIVITIES BY FUNDING MUCH-NEEDED ENVIRONMENTAL MONITORING EQUIPMENT AND SUPPLIES, INCLUDING A PSYCHROMETER, LIGHT METER, A-D STRIPS, AND MORE. SECOND, IT WILL SUPPORT EMERGENCY PREPAREDNESS FOR PRESERVING OUR COLLECTION BY ALLOWING US TO HOST A WORKSHOP ON THE RECOVERY OF WET ARTIFACTS AND PURCHASE OF EMERGENCY SUPPLIES, INCLUDING A SMALL GENERATOR AND DEHUMIDIFIERS. OUR PRIMARY GOALS FOR THIS PROJECT ARE TO GROW OUR INSTITUTIONAL AND STAFF CAPACITY FOR 1) EMERGENCY PREPAREDNESS, AND 2) REGULAR PRESERVATION AND PREVENTATIVE CONSERVATION OF THE GMOA?S COLLECTION AND LOANS.]
